Chief Emeka Kalu has dismissed attacks from the Abia PDP, highlighting their governance failures and expressing support for Governor Alex Otti’s transformative strides. He urges the PDP to reflect on its shortcomings instead of attacking those driving progress in Abia.
In a fiery response to recent attacks by the Abia State chapter of the People’s Democratic Party (PDP) where they issued a disclaimer, Chief Emeka Charles Kalu has set the record straight on his loyalty to progress, governance, and the people of Abia State.
Chief Emeka Kalu, a longstanding PDP chieftain with over two decades of unwavering commitment to the party, dismissed the PDP’s recent criticisms as baseless and borne out of frustration. In a statement issued through his media consultant, Shola Adeniran, Chief Kalu highlighted his contributions to the party and reaffirmed his dedication to promoting good governance in Abia State.
Chief Kalu’s political resume speaks volumes. A dedicated PDP member from Bende Ward, he has been a close ally of former Vice President Atiku Abubakar and served as the Director General of the Atikulated Agenda, championing the party’s presidential aspirations across Nigeria. He also authored the political biography, “Atiku Abubakar: The Man for Nigeria,” which was launched in Abuja before the 2023 elections in the presence of key PDP leaders.
His influence extends beyond party politics. As the Director General of Global Initiatives for Good Governance, Chief Emeka Kalu has worked tirelessly to strengthen democracy in Africa and remains a vocal advocate for transformative leadership.
Chief Kalu’s support for Governor Alex Chioma Otti OFR stems from a commitment to progress over partisanship. Under Otti’s leadership, Abia State has witnessed remarkable development, earning widespread applause from citizens and stakeholders alike.
“Good governance transcends party affiliations,” Kalu remarked. “Governor Otti’s achievements in Abia State deserve recognition, and like many Abians, I commend his transformative strides.”
Chief Kalu did not mince words in addressing the Abia PDP’s failures, describing the party as a shadow of itself after years of underperformance. He cited the PDP’s inability to provide basic governance—such as waste management and prompt salary payments—as key reasons for its downfall.
“The bitterness of a failed PDP faction is understandable,” Chief Emeka Kalu stated. “Many relied solely on access to government coffers for their livelihood. Governor Otti’s reforms have blocked these avenues, leaving them aggrieved.”
Kalu urged the PDP to reflect on its shortcomings rather than attacking individuals dedicated to Abia’s progress. “If the heat of a performing government is too much for you, perhaps it’s time to step aside,” he advised.
Chief Emeka Kalu’s statement underscores his vision for a prosperous Abia State, driven by effective governance and accountability. He reiterated his belief in democracy, urging all stakeholders to prioritize the state’s development over personal grievances.
